本文介绍了使用Redis实现多规则限流和防重复提交的方法,包括基于计数器和时间窗口的限流实现,以及使用Redis设置防重令牌和事务功能。还讨论了幂等性设计和分布式锁的应用。
CAP理论是分布式系统的基础理论,包括一致性、可用性和分区容错性。事务应具备ACID特性,即原子性、一致性、隔离性和持久性。BASE理论通过牺牲一致性来获得可用性。幂等性设计保证方法执行结果相同。分布式事务分类包括三阶段提交、TCC和Saga,采用补偿机制。消息事务通过消息中间件保证数据操作一致性。京东jdts、Seata和GTS是分布式事务产品框架,实现高性能和简单易用的分布式事务服务。
完成下面两步后,将自动完成登录并继续当前操作。